Jamal Abdul Zaid
Jamal Abdul Zaid is the Director of the Environmental Directorate in Najaf. He has responded to public complaints regarding the mass fish die-off in the Al-Najm Marsh by forming a specialized team to investigate the causes of this ecological disaster, emphasizing the urgent need to address water scarcity and its environmental impacts.
